Hair Extension Methods We Offer
Every head of hair is different, which is why we offer multiple extension methods to match your hair type, lifestyle, and goals. During your free consultation, your extension specialist will recommend the best method for you.
Tape-In Extensions
Our most popular method for first-time extension clients. Tape-in extensions use a thin, medical-grade adhesive to attach lightweight wefts near your roots. They lay flat, blend naturally, and take about an hour to install. Tape-ins are ideal for adding volume and length without extra weight. They last 6–8 weeks between move-ups and can be reused for up to a year with proper care.

Hand-Tied Extensions
Hand-tied weft extensions are the gold standard for clients who want maximum volume with a natural, seamless finish. Individual wefts are sewn by hand onto a beaded row installed close to the scalp. This method distributes weight evenly, causes zero heat or glue damage, and allows natural hair movement. Hand-tied extensions are ideal for medium to thick hair types and last 8–10 weeks between maintenance appointments.

Invisible Bead Extensions (IBE)
IBE is one of the gentlest, most innovative extension methods available. Using a single-point bead and a hand-tied weft, IBE creates volume and length with no glue, no heat, and no tension on your natural hair. The installation is virtually invisible and extremely comfortable. IBE is an excellent choice for fine or thin hair that needs a damage-free solution.

Keratin Bond (K-Tip) Extensions
Keratin bond extensions are applied strand by strand using a small keratin tip that fuses to your natural hair with low heat. This method offers the most natural movement and versatility — you can wear your hair up, down, or in any style without visible attachment points. K-tips are long-lasting (3–5 months) and ideal for clients who want a fully customizable, permanent extension solution.

We use only 100% Remy human hair — the highest quality available. Remy hair has intact cuticles aligned in the same direction, which means less tangling, more shine, and a longer lifespan than synthetic or non-Remy alternatives.

Hair Extension FAQ
How long do hair extensions last?
With proper care, hair extensions last between 3 and 12 months depending on the method. Tape-ins typically last 6–8 weeks between move-ups (with the hair itself lasting up to a year). Hand-tied and IBE extensions need maintenance every 8–10 weeks. Keratin bonds can last 3–5 months before needing reinstallation.
Do hair extensions damage your natural hair?
When installed and maintained by a trained professional, modern hair extensions should not damage your natural hair. At Belt Salon, our extension specialists are certified in every method we offer, and we use techniques specifically designed to protect your hair’s health.
Which type of hair extension is best for thin hair?
For thin or fine hair, we typically recommend tape-in extensions or invisible bead extensions (IBE). Both methods are lightweight, distribute weight evenly, and don’t put excessive tension on delicate hair. Your consultation will help determine the best option for your specific hair type.
